Position Highlights:
* Position: Registered Nurse, Allergy Division, Medical Group
* Location: Glenbrook Hospital, Professional Building
* Full Time/Part Time: Full time, 40 hours per week
* Hours: Days, Hours vary upon the need of the practice
* Required Travel: N/A
What you will need:
* License: Current professional Nursing Licensure in the State of IL required
* Education: Graduate of a NLN accredited school of nursing required; BSN strongly preferred
* Certification: BLS/CPR certification required (American Heart Association BLS for the Healthcare Provider)
* Experience: 1 year of nursing experience in an office or hospital setting required
* Skills: N/A
What you will do:
* Provide nursing care services under the direction of the office Practice Manager and Physicians
* Phone triage, test results, medication refills, prior authorizations, conveying plans of care patient education/teaching
* Review and respond to NorthShore Connect messages from patients
* Chart in Epic, our electronic medical record
NorthShore – Edward-Elmhurst Health is a fully integrated healthcare delivery system committed to providing access to quality, vibrant, community-connected care, serving an area of more than 4.2 million residents across six northeast Illinois counties. Our more than 25,000 team members and more than 6,000 physicians aim to deliver transformative patient experiences and expert care close to home across more than 300 ambulatory locations and eight acute care hospitals – Edward (Naperville), Elmhurst, Evanston, Glenbrook (Glenview), Highland Park, Northwest Community (Arlington Heights) Skokie and Swedish (Chicago) – all recognized as Magnet hospitals for nursing excellence. Located in Naperville, Linden Oaks Behavioral Health, provides for the mental health needs of area residents.
